Selecting the Right GC Column for Your Application

Achieving optimal separation in gas chromatography (GC) hinges on selecting the appropriate phase. A plethora of columns exist, each with unique properties, designed to tackle diverse compound types and applications. Factors such as polarity of the analytes, desired sensitivity, and operational parameters all play a crucial role in guiding your decision.

  • Consider the polarity of your sample – polar compounds often benefit from hydrophilic columns, while non-polar compounds thrive with non-polar phases.
  • Temperature|range and pressure limitations also influence column choice. Some columns exhibit superior robustness at elevated temperatures or under high pressure conditions.
